A Reinforcement Learning-based Approach to in-Pool Memory Allocation for Distributed Heterogeneous Memory Pools
Guardado en:
| Publicado en: | The Institute of Electrical and Electronics Engineers, Inc. (IEEE) Conference Proceedings (2024), p. 1477-1481 |
|---|---|
| Autor principal: | |
| Otros Autores: | , , , , , |
| Publicado: |
The Institute of Electrical and Electronics Engineers, Inc. (IEEE)
|
| Materias: | |
| Acceso en línea: | Citation/Abstract |
| Etiquetas: |
Sin Etiquetas, Sea el primero en etiquetar este registro!
|
| Resumen: | Conference Title: 2024 7th International Conference on Mechatronics and Computer Technology Engineering (MCTE)Conference Start Date: 2024 Aug. 23Conference End Date: 2024 Aug. 25Conference Location: Guangzhou, ChinaThe conventional memory allocation method in distributed heterogeneous memory pool mainly uses the Spark Shuffle skew tuning execution algorithm to calculate the allocation parameters, which is vulnerable to changes in temporary storage task nodes, resulting in excessive memory overflow in the pool. Therefore, a memory allocation method in distributed heterogeneous memory pool using reinforcement learning is proposed. That is, the memory allocation manager in the distributed heterogeneous memory pool is designed by using reinforcement learning, and the memory transmission optimization mechanism in the distributed heterogeneous memory pool is generated, thus realizing the memory allocation in the heterogeneous memory pool. The experimental results show that after using the memory allocation method in the distributed heterogeneous memory pool reinforcement learning pool designed in this paper, the memory overflow in the pool under different types of memory pools is low, which proves that the designed memory allocation method has good allocation effect, high efficiency, and certain application value, and has made certain contributions to improving the quality of distributed heterogeneous storage. |
|---|---|
| DOI: | 10.1109/MCTE62870.2024.11118263 |
| Fuente: | Science Database |